按照本指南学习如何在 Debian 11 上安装 Yarn。Yarn 是 和和 一种另一个 电阻资源 N领航员。 Yarn 是一个快速、安全、可靠的 JavaScript 包管理器,与 npm 注册表兼容,可以与 npm 一起使用。
在 Debian 11 上安装 Yarn
有多种安装方式:
- 通过 npm 包管理器安装 Yarn
- 通过 APT 包管理器从 Yarn Repo 安装 Yarn
- 使用脚本安装 Yarn
通过 npm 在 Debian 11 上安装 Yarn
为了通过 NPM 安装 Yarn,你需要安装 NPM。
您可以在 Debian 11 上安装最新的 Nodejs 包管理器。 Nodejs 16.x 是基于发布页面的当前稳定版本。
apt install curl sudo -y
curl -sL https://deb.nodesource.com/setup_16.x | sudo -E bash -
接下来,运行下面的命令来安装 Node.js 16.x 和 npm
apt install nodejs
检查 Nodejs 包管理器版本
npm -v
7.20.3
现在已经安装了 NPM,然后您可以使用以下命令通过 npm 在 Debian 11 上安装 Yarn;
npm install --global yarn
检查 Debian 11 上安装的 Yarn 的版本;
yarn -v
1.22.11
卸载纱线
如果由于某些原因要卸载 Yarn,可以使用以下命令;
npm uninstall -g yarn
通过 APT 在 Debian 11 上安装 Yarn
要通过 APT 安装 Yarn,您需要按照以下命令安装 Yarn APT 存储库;
curl -sL https://dl.yarnpkg.com/debian/pubkey.gpg | gpg --dearmor | sudo tee /usr/share/keyrings/yarnkey.gpg >/dev/null
echo "deb [signed-by=/usr/share/keyrings/yarnkey.gpg] https://dl.yarnpkg.com/debian stable main" | sudo tee /etc/apt/sources.list.d/yarn.list
apt update
apt install yarn
请注意,此方法可能无法为您提供最新版本的纱线。
上面的命令同时安装 Yarn 和 NPM;
yarn -v
1.22.5
npm -v
7.20.3
通过安装脚本在 Debian 11 上安装 Yarn
在 Debian 11 上安装 Yarn 的最简单方法是通过安装脚本。 但是请注意,脚本安装可能不会安装最新版本的 Yarn。
要通过安装脚本安装 Yarn,您需要安装 Nodejs。
curl -sL https://deb.nodesource.com/setup_16.x | sudo -E bash -
apt install nodejs
您只需运行以下命令即可下载并运行 Yarn 安装脚本。
apt install curl tar
curl -o- -L https://yarnpkg.com/install.sh | bash
示例命令输出;
... > GPG signature looks good > Extracting to ~/.yarn... > Adding to $PATH... > Successfully installed Yarn 1.22.5! Please open another terminal where the `yarn` command will now be available.
该脚本不会全局安装纱线,因此,它只能在您的配置文件下使用。
less ~/.bashrc
PATH="$HOME/.yarn/bin:$HOME/.config/yarn/global/node_modules/.bin:$PATH"
获取您的 bashrc 并验证 Yarn 版本:
source ~/.bashrc
yarn -v
这标志着我们关于如何在 Debian 11 上安装 Yarn 的教程结束。
在 Yarn 文档页面上阅读更多信息。
在 Debian 11 上安装 PHP 7.1/7.2/7.3/7.4
在 Debian 11 上安装 PHP 8
在 Rocky Linux 8 上安装最新的 Nodejs